The fibers used to make linen originate from the stem on the flax plant—exactly the same crop that makes linseed oil (or flaxseed oil, in the situation of nutritional dietary supplements). Flax fibers are thicker and for a longer period than Those people from cotton, which end in thicker yarns.
Simple-woven linen provides a checkered or striped visual appearance during the weave. You are going to generally see this product Employed in hand towels, tub towels and tea cloths.

Textiles normally through these occasions had been mostly manufactured in decentralized weaving mills, usually at folks’s households. Throughout the thirteenth century, France, and specially certain metropolitan areas within the region, grew to become extremely renowned for their weaving solutions. Substantially of your development is usually attributed to some weaver named Baptiste, who formulated a very fantastic weaving technique. Its Homes built it really appealing even beyond the state’s borders, and was exported to Flanders, basics Italy, Spain and England. It gained the title “batiste” but was even termed “fabric of kings”. It eventually began to be used for the manufacture of desk linen, family linen and handkerchiefs.

The 12 months 1810 saw the introduction of the very first flax spinning equipment (generally known as the “spinning frame”). The linen field became all the greater central to the ecu overall economy within the 18th and 19th centuries. Industrialization led to a mass-scale substitute of handbook perform to devices as well as a displacement of homes to factories. The creation-level of linen only began to develop exponentially.

During the dryer, very low to medium heat is the way in which to go. Superior warmth is a lot quicker, but it'll bake the fibers within your linen sheets and possibly hurt them. You can even line dry your linens, but decrease Solar publicity to stop uneven fading.
